Lines Matching full:panel

50 	struct intel_panel *panel = &connector->panel;  in dcs_get_backlight()  local
54 size_t len = panel->backlight.max > U8_MAX ? 2 : 1; in dcs_get_backlight()
56 for_each_dsi_port(port, panel->vbt.dsi.bl_ports) { in dcs_get_backlight()
69 struct intel_panel *panel = &to_intel_connector(conn_state->connector)->panel; in dcs_set_backlight() local
73 size_t len = panel->backlight.max > U8_MAX ? 2 : 1; in dcs_set_backlight()
83 for_each_dsi_port(port, panel->vbt.dsi.bl_ports) { in dcs_set_backlight()
96 struct intel_panel *panel = &to_intel_connector(conn_state->connector)->panel; in dcs_disable_backlight() local
102 for_each_dsi_port(port, panel->vbt.dsi.cabc_ports) { in dcs_disable_backlight()
110 for_each_dsi_port(port, panel->vbt.dsi.bl_ports) { in dcs_disable_backlight()
131 struct intel_panel *panel = &to_intel_connector(conn_state->connector)->panel; in dcs_enable_backlight() local
135 for_each_dsi_port(port, panel->vbt.dsi.bl_ports) { in dcs_enable_backlight()
151 for_each_dsi_port(port, panel->vbt.dsi.cabc_ports) { in dcs_enable_backlight()
166 struct intel_panel *panel = &connector->panel; in dcs_setup_backlight() local
168 if (panel->vbt.backlight.brightness_precision_bits > 8) in dcs_setup_backlight()
169 panel->backlight.max = (1 << panel->vbt.backlight.brightness_precision_bits) - 1; in dcs_setup_backlight()
171 panel->backlight.max = PANEL_PWM_MAX_VALUE; in dcs_setup_backlight()
173 panel->backlight.level = panel->backlight.max; in dcs_setup_backlight()
194 struct intel_panel *panel = &intel_connector->panel; in intel_dsi_dcs_init_backlight_funcs() local
196 if (panel->vbt.backlight.type != INTEL_BACKLIGHT_DSI_DCS) in intel_dsi_dcs_init_backlight_funcs()
202 panel->backlight.funcs = &dcs_bl_funcs; in intel_dsi_dcs_init_backlight_funcs()